Inspection Characteristics
Purpose
You use inspection characteristics to describe what is to be inspected and how the inspection is to take place. Inspection characteristics are assigned to inspection operations and are identified within an operation by a number.
To standardize processes, you can reference or copy master inspection characteristics. You can also copy inspection characteristics from other inspection plans into the current inspection operation or use reference operation sets.
Prerequisites
The operation must be created in the system. The master records used (for example, inspection method, dynamic modification
rule, sampling procedure, sampling scheme, code groups, selected sets, production resources/tools) have been created and released in the system.
In the basic data, the master inspection characteristic must have been created as:
oo A Reference characteristic, if it is to be referencedo A Complete copy model, if it is to be changed in the task list without first
having to be unlockedo At least as an Incomplete copy model, if it is to be copied into the task list
Process Flow
1.2. You call up the inspection characteristic overview for the inspection plan.3. Create the required inspection characteristics. You can use the following functions. You can:
oo Enter all data for an inspection characteristic manually.
o Reference a master inspection characteristic (reference characteristic), to simplify data entry.
o Copy a master inspection characteristic (complete or incomplete copy model) to simplify data entry.
o Enter a standard text key (defined in Customizing) for a inspection characteristic. The system then automatically enters the data predefined in the standard text key into the required entry fields.
o Enter a tolerance key on creation of a quantitative inspection characteristic. The system then automatically enters certain quantitative data according to the values predefined in the tolerance key.
By double-clicking on the desired fields (for example, characteristic number, short text), you switch to the corresponding detail screens.
